首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在.NET中关闭数据库连接

在.NET中关闭数据库连接是一个很重要的操作,因为它可以释放资源并提高性能。以下是关闭数据库连接的一些建议:

  1. 使用using语句:using语句可以确保在代码块执行完毕后,连接会被正确地关闭。例如:
代码语言:csharp
复制
using (SqlConnection connection = new SqlConnection(connectionString))
{
    connection.Open();
    // 在这里执行数据库操作
} // 连接会在这里自动关闭
  1. 手动关闭连接:如果不使用using语句,可以在代码中显式地关闭连接。例如:
代码语言:csharp
复制
SqlConnection connection = new SqlConnection(connectionString);
connection.Open();
// 在这里执行数据库操作
connection.Close(); // 手动关闭连接
  1. 使用连接池:连接池是.NET框架内置的一种机制,可以自动管理数据库连接。当需要一个新的连接时,连接池会创建一个新的连接并返回给应用程序。当应用程序关闭连接时,连接池会将连接放回池中,而不是真正地关闭连接。这样可以提高性能,因为创建新连接的开销可以被减少。

总之,在.NET中关闭数据库连接是一个很重要的操作,可以释放资源并提高性能。使用using语句或手动关闭连接可以确保连接被正确地关闭,而连接池可以提高性能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

6分5秒

063-在nginx 中关闭keepalive

8分15秒

99、尚硅谷_总结_djangoueditor添加的数据在模板中关闭转义.wmv

5分12秒

Python MySQL数据库开发 3 在Mac系统中安装MySQL 学习猿地

8分37秒

JDBC教程-10-从属性资源文件中读取连接数据库信息【动力节点】

22分13秒

JDBC教程-01-JDBC课程的目录结构介绍【动力节点】

6分37秒

JDBC教程-05-JDBC编程六步的概述【动力节点】

7分57秒

JDBC教程-07-执行sql与释放资源【动力节点】

6分0秒

JDBC教程-09-类加载的方式注册驱动【动力节点】

25分56秒

JDBC教程-11-处理查询结果集【动力节点】

19分26秒

JDBC教程-13-回顾JDBC【动力节点】

15分33秒

JDBC教程-16-使用PowerDesigner工具进行物理建模【动力节点】

7分54秒

JDBC教程-18-登录方法的实现【动力节点】

领券